欢迎来到天天文库
浏览记录
ID:1654846
大小:43.00 KB
页数:7页
时间:2017-11-12
《apache服务架设心得_文档1》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、Apache服务架设心得(WEB服务管理器)环境:RHEL5.3,DNS已经配置好为:www.station53.com一、Apache服务总览:1、所需要的软件包:httpdhttpd-develhttpd-manual2、端口:80(http)443(https)3、主配置文件:/etc/httpd/*4、默认主页目录:/var/www/html5、与Apache服务相关的Selinux环境:1)system_u:object-r:httpd_config_t/etc/httpd/conf和/etc/http
2、d/conf.d下的文件2)system_u:object_r:httpd_log_t/etc/httpd/logs中的日志文件。3)system_u:object_r:httpd_modules_thttpd服务使用的相关模块4)网页内容及网页目录的环境:System_u:object_r:httpd_sys_content_t:如果不是这个页面将无法访问。另:对于目录,Other组要有访问和可执行权限。设置Selinux环境:Chcon-R—reference=/var/www/html/var/www/ht
3、ml/dataRestorecon-R/var/www/html建议网站目录都放到/var/www/html防止因为Selinux造成问题。二、Apache配置文件的简单实现:1、相关配置文件修改:/etc/httpd/conf/httpd.conf1)、ServerRoot”/etc/httpd”默认配置文件的存放目录;2)、Timeout120客户端访问超时时间120秒;3)、Listen80监听80端口;4)、ServerAdminroot@rhel.com设置管理员邮箱;5)、ServerNamewww.
4、station53.com服务器主机名,可以使DNS域名,也可以是IP地址;6)、DocumentRoot/var/www/html网页默认存放目录;7)、DirectoryIndexindex.htmlindex.htm设置主页文件的名字;2、建立主页文件:在/var/www/html目录建立主页文件index.html并写上写内容。3、启动相关服务:chkconfighttpdonservicehttpdrestart4、测试自己的服务器:三、用户个人主页的实现:通过配置使我们每个用户都有一个主页可以通过ht
5、tp://www.station53.com/~Username访问的主页。##UserDirisdisabledbydefaultsinceitcanconfirmthepresence#ofausernameonthesystem(dependingonhomedirectory#permissions).#UserDirdisable//默认是开启的,禁用掉就可以实现个人网站了。#Toenablerequeststo/~user/toservetheuser's
6、public_html#directory,removethe"UserDirdisable"lineabove,anduncomment#thefollowinglineinstead:#UserDirpublic_html//个人网站存放目录/home/Username/public_htmlAllowOverrideFileInfoAuthConfigLimitOptionsMultiViewsIndexesSymLinksI
7、fOwnerMatchIncludesNoExecOrderallow,deny//allow,deny规则,先判断allow,后判断deny,冲突时,后面的有效;Allowfromall//没有任何限制#Denyfrom192.168.1//上下冲突,这个时候deny起作用,除了192.168.1网段的外其他的都可以访问你##Orderdeny,allow#Denyfromall#8、ept>1、主配置文件的修改:备注:AllowOverrideFileInfoAuthConfigLimitOptionsMultiViewsIndexesSymLinksIfOwnerMatchIncludesNoExecOrderallow,denyAllowfromall
8、ept>1、主配置文件的修改:备注:AllowOverrideFileInfoAuthConfigLimitOptionsMultiViewsIndexesSymLinksIfOwnerMatchIncludesNoExecOrderallow,denyAllowfromall
此文档下载收益归作者所有